Cinemagraph Pro 5 features
LaunchRender 4 features
  • User-Friendly Interface
    Cinemagraph Pro features a simple and intuitive interface, making it easy for users of all skill levels to create and edit cinemagraphs.
  • High-Quality Output
    The software supports high-resolution outputs and provides professional-grade tools for refining cinemagraphs, ensuring the final product is of superior quality.
  • Masking Tool
    The robust masking tool allows for precise control over which elements in the video remain static or in motion, enabling highly creative and specific effects.
  • Real-Time Preview
    Users can see their edits and adjustments in real-time, allowing for immediate feedback and quicker, more effective editing.
  • Cloud Storage and Sharing
    Flixel offers integrated cloud storage and sharing, making it easy to access projects from multiple devices and share cinemagraphs with clients or on social media.

Possible disadvantages

  • Cost
    Cinemagraph Pro is relatively expensive compared to other similar tools. It requires a subscription model or a high one-time payment, which may be prohibitive for hobbyists.
  • Limited Platform Availability
    The software is primarily available only on macOS and iOS, which limits accessibility for users on Windows or Android devices.
  • Steep Learning Curve
    Despite its user-friendly interface, some of the advanced features can have a steep learning curve, requiring new users to spend time learning how to fully utilize the software.
  • Resource Intensive
    Cinemagraph Pro can be demanding on system resources, such as RAM and CPU, which can affect performance, especially on older or less powerful devices.
  • File Format Limitations
    The software has some limitations in terms of supported file formats and export options, which may not meet every user's specific needs.
